Release information
This card was included in the Black & White expansion with artwork by 5ban Graphics, first released in the Japanese White Collection. It was later released as one of the BW Black Star Promos with English-exclusive artwork by the same artist in March 2011 as one of three cards available in the Evolved Battle Action Tins. It was reprinted in the Dragons Exalted expansion with different artwork by the same artist as an Ultra-Rare Secret card, originating from the Japanese Dragon Blade expansion. It was reprinted again in the Legendary Treasures expansion with different artwork by hatachu, originating from the Japanese EX Battle Boost.

Trivia
Origin
Leaf Tornado is a move in the Pokémon games that Serperior can learn. With the exception of the Dragons Exalted print, all prints of this card's Pokédex entries come from Pokémon White. The Dragons Exalted print features the Shiny version of Serperior.
